With GenViral, users can create and schedule short-form content across all major social platforms, including Instagram, Facebook, TikTok, YouTube, and more. We offer users the ability to create UGC-style videos, slideshows (popular on TikTok), AI-generated images, as well as narrated stories. Our slideshow feature is particularly powerful, allowing users to replicate almost any popular slideshow style, from before and after to grid-style photos. Moreover, with the help of automations, users can publish daily content up to 30 days in advance, significantly cutting down the time it takes to create. If youโ€™re then interested in one of our many AI-based features, you will be able to access them by buying credits (so you only pay for what you need).
